It’s a new chapter for Bottega Veneta.

On Saturday, the Italian fashion house unveiled its much-anticipated men’s and women’s collection for winter 2022. The event not only marked Bottega’s big return to Milan Fashion Week, it also marked the official debut of the label’s new creative director Matthieu Blazy.

“I’ll be honest, I’m pretty nervous,” the La Cambre alumnus told Business of Fashion ahead of the show. “I hide it behind a big smile.”

Bottega appointed Blazy toward the end of 2021, following the sudden departure of English designer Daniel Lee, who is widely credited for reviving the legacy label. Under Lee, Bottega experienced a significant surge in revenue, thanks in large part to its modern adaptations of timeless pieces, such as suiting and fine leather goods.

“I want to reconnect with an Italian pedigree,” Blazy continued. “… So this first show for me is a base on which I’m going to build. I really want to go back to the idea of quiet power, the wardrobe. Style over screaming image. I wonder if people are going to expect me to show masks and a monster silhouette. You know, I’m also interested in just making a great pair of trousers. Can you move in them? Do they feel comfortable? Do they look good? Do you have a sense of allure and style in them? Seduction is an important word in the collection.”
